Uplifting anti-war movie
Ciaran from Dublin, 23 Apr 2007
The idea that, on a Christmas eve in the trenches in France, the French, German and British (Scots here) army all ceased hostilities and met up in no-mans land for a cup of tea, a glass of wine and to exchange photos is somewhat magical. That something of the sort happened is on the historical record, this movie makes a story of the idea and makes it very watchable indeed. Essential viewing for any history or war buff.
